Even if you can get underneath, you will find it easier to work from above than below. Inspect the ground beneath the deck. WebSeparate Neutral and Ground Wires. Be aware that most all hot tubs require a 4-wire cable set consisting of two insulated power conductors, an insulated neutral, and the ground wire. Bonded Ground at a Sub Panel. If the circuit for the hot tub is connected to a sub panel then the sub panel must be wired with a 4-wire cable which includes a ... WebSimilarly, the hot tub should be at least five feet away from an electrical panel or outlet. Once the proper spot is chosen, the ground should be leveled. Doing so can be done with either a tractor or a shovel and a hoe. Leveling the ground requires removing any bumps and gravel and filling in holes that may be missing.
